I get an error, the proxy here is blocking the download site.
[INFO] Reason: Failed to parse model from file
'C:\blackbird\projects\spring\mypetstore\pom.xml'.
Error: 'TEXT must be immediately followed by END_TAG and not START_TAG
(position: START_TAG seen ...<repository>\r\n\t\t\t<id>... @9:8) '
Sample pom.xml :
<project>
<modelVersion>4.0.0</modelVersion>
<groupId>za.co.mypetstore</groupId>
<artifactId>mypetstore</artifactId>
<packaging>war</packaging>
<version>1.0-SNAPSHOT</version>
<pluginRepositories>
<repository>
<id>central</id>
<name>central</name>
<snapshotPolicy>never</snapshotPolicy>
</repository>
</pluginRepositories>
</project>

A couple of ways presently:
- use -o on the command line (it can be in MAVEN_OPTS), but this
disables all downloads
- ad a pluginRepository to your project (or one you inherit from) with id
= central and <snapshotPolicy>never</snapshotPolicy>
- explicitly list all plugins you use in pom.xml with their versions.
We intend to improve this in the next release:
http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MNG-379
Note that plugin updates should only be checked, and published after
sufficient testing so there should be no harm in leaving it enabled at the
moment.
